Allergy Alert on Milk Products in Mrs. Weaver’s Pimento Spread

fda.gov — “Reser’s Fine Foods, Inc. of Beaverton, OR is voluntarily recalling 653 cases of 7 oz. Mrs. Weaver’s Pimento Spread that may have been packaged into containers marked Ham Salad. The Ham Salad label does not list milk ingredients on the label. People who are allergic to milk products run the risk of serious reaction if they consume this product.View full resource at fda.gov
